服务器常见的防御方法包括防火墙、入侵检测系统、加密通信、访问控制、定期更新和备份等。
服务器常见的防御方法
1、防火墙设置:
配置网络防火墙,限制对服务器的访问。
设置入站和出站规则,只允许必要的端口和服务通过。
使用应用层防火墙,如WAF(Web应用防火墙)来保护网站免受常见攻击。
2、更新和维护操作系统和应用程序:
定期安装操作系统和应用程序的安全补丁,以修复已知漏洞。
关闭不必要的服务和端口,减少攻击面。
使用安全的配置选项,禁用不必要的功能。
3、强化身份验证和访问控制:
使用强密码策略,要求用户使用复杂且不易猜测的密码。
启用多因素身份验证,如手机验证码或令牌。
分配最小权限原则,确保每个用户只能访问其所需的资源。
4、监控和日志记录:
部署入侵检测系统(IDS)和入侵防御系统(IPS),实时监测并阻止异常活动。
定期审查服务器日志,发现潜在的入侵行为。
建立报警机制,及时通知管理员有关异常事件。
5、数据备份和恢复:
定期备份服务器数据,并将备份存储在安全的位置。
测试数据恢复过程,以确保在发生灾难时能够快速恢复业务。
6、安全意识培训:
为员工提供网络安全培训,教育他们如何识别和应对威胁。
强调密码安全、社交工程攻击等常见安全风险。
相关问题与解答:
问题1:为什么需要定期更新操作系统和应用程序?
答案:定期更新操作系统和应用程序可以修复已知的安全漏洞,防止黑客利用这些漏洞进行攻击,未更新的系统容易受到各种攻击,包括远程代码执行、拒绝服务攻击等,保持系统和应用程序的最新状态是提高服务器安全性的重要措施之一。
问题2:什么是最小权限原则?为什么重要?
答案:最小权限原则是指仅授予用户或进程完成其任务所必需的最低权限,这意味着用户只能访问和使用其工作所需的资源,而无法访问其他敏感信息或执行未经授权的操作,最小权限原则的重要性在于减少潜在的安全风险,即使用户账号被入侵或遭到恶意操作,攻击者也只能获得有限的权限,从而降低对系统造成的损害。